package org.apache.camel.component.bean.validator;
import javax.validation.ConstraintValidatorFactory;
import javax.validation.MessageInterpolator;
import javax.validation.TraversableResolver;
import javax.validation.ValidationProviderResolver;
import javax.validation.ValidatorFactory;
import org.apache.camel.Component;
import org.apache.camel.Consumer;
import org.apache.camel.Processor;
import org.apache.camel.Producer;
import org.apache.camel.spi.Metadata;
import org.apache.camel.spi.UriEndpoint;
import org.apache.camel.spi.UriParam;
import org.apache.camel.spi.UriPath;
import org.apache.camel.support.DefaultEndpoint;
import org.apache.camel.support.PlatformHelper;
import static org.apache.camel.component.bean.validator.ValidatorFactories.buildValidatorFactory;
/**
* The Validator component performs bean validation of the message body using the Java Bean Validation API.
*
* Camel uses the reference implementation, which is Hibernate Validator.
*/
@UriEndpoint(firstVersion = "2.3.0", scheme = "bean-validator", title = "Bean Validator", syntax = "bean-validator:label", producerOnly = true, label = "validation")
public class BeanValidatorEndpoint extends DefaultEndpoint {
@UriPath(description = "Where label is an arbitrary text value describing the endpoint") @Metadata(required = true)
private String label;
@UriParam(defaultValue = "javax.validation.groups.Default")
private String group;
@UriParam
private boolean ignoreXmlConfiguration;
@UriParam(label = "advanced")
private ValidationProviderResolver validationProviderResolver;
@UriParam(label = "advanced")
private MessageInterpolator messageInterpolator;
@UriParam(label = "advanced")
private TraversableResolver traversableResolver;
@UriParam(label = "advanced")
private ConstraintValidatorFactory constraintValidatorFactory;
@UriParam(label = "advanced")
private ValidatorFactory validatorFactory;
public BeanValidatorEndpoint(String endpointUri, Component component) {
super(endpointUri, component);
}
@Override
public Producer createProducer() throws Exception {
BeanValidatorProducer producer = new BeanValidatorProducer(this);
if (group != null) {
producer.setGroup(getCamelContext().getClassResolver().resolveMandatoryClass(group));
}
ValidatorFactory validatorFactory = this.validatorFactory;
if (validatorFactory == null) {
validatorFactory = buildValidatorFactory(isOsgiContext(), isIgnoreXmlConfiguration(),
validationProviderResolver, messageInterpolator, traversableResolver, constraintValidatorFactory);
}
producer.setValidatorFactory(validatorFactory);
return producer;
}
@Override
public Consumer createConsumer(Processor processor) throws Exception {
throw new UnsupportedOperationException("Consumer is not supported");
}
/**
* Recognizes if component is executed in the OSGi environment.
*
* @return true if component is executed in the OSGi environment. False otherwise.
*/
protected boolean isOsgiContext() {
return PlatformHelper.isOsgiContext(getCamelContext());
}
public String getLabel() {
return label;
}
public void setLabel(String label) {
this.label = label;
}
public String getGroup() {
return group;
}
/**
* To use a custom validation group
*/
public void setGroup(String group) {
this.group = group;
}
public boolean isIgnoreXmlConfiguration() {
return ignoreXmlConfiguration;
}
/**
* Whether to ignore data from the META-INF/validation.xml file.
*/
public void setIgnoreXmlConfiguration(boolean ignoreXmlConfiguration) {
this.ignoreXmlConfiguration = ignoreXmlConfiguration;
}
public ValidationProviderResolver getValidationProviderResolver() {
return validationProviderResolver;
}
/**
* To use a a custom {@link ValidationProviderResolver}
*/
public void setValidationProviderResolver(ValidationProviderResolver validationProviderResolver) {
this.validationProviderResolver = validationProviderResolver;
}
public MessageInterpolator getMessageInterpolator() {
return messageInterpolator;
}
/**
* To use a custom {@link MessageInterpolator}
*/
public void setMessageInterpolator(MessageInterpolator messageInterpolator) {
this.messageInterpolator = messageInterpolator;
}
public TraversableResolver getTraversableResolver() {
return traversableResolver;
}
/**
* To use a custom {@link TraversableResolver}
*/
public void setTraversableResolver(TraversableResolver traversableResolver) {
this.traversableResolver = traversableResolver;
}
public ConstraintValidatorFactory getConstraintValidatorFactory() {
return constraintValidatorFactory;
}
/**
* To use a custom {@link ConstraintValidatorFactory}
*/
public void setConstraintValidatorFactory(ConstraintValidatorFactory constraintValidatorFactory) {
this.constraintValidatorFactory = constraintValidatorFactory;
}
public ValidatorFactory getValidatorFactory() {
return validatorFactory;
}
/**
* To use a custom {@link ValidatorFactory}
*/
public void setValidatorFactory(ValidatorFactory validatorFactory) {
this.validatorFactory = validatorFactory;
}
}
